I was standing at a dealer's table when Mark Wilson came lumbering up carrying one of those extra-large, double-wide, briefcases. He made mention of a new collection and proceeded to pile a bunch of Rockfords on the table.

 

I was stunned - these books looked brand new! However, upon looking at the insides, they were tanning with brown halos. That pretty much killed all interest for me.

 

Then Mark pulled out a Detective (I can't remember which number), and it was bone white on the inside. But by then, a small crowd had started to gather and I just simply walked away.

 

Being a PQ guy, Rockfords and Crowleys are probably my least favorite pedigrees, but I certainly appreciate that others really like the collection.
